Ewusiejoe (W/R), Jan. 18, GNA - Many residents within the Ewusiejoe community in the Ahanta West municipality have expressed their disappointment and frustration over the neglect of a near to completion health post in the area.
The residents said the CHPS compound project which started in 2016 with a three months completion schedule saw significant work done in terms of block work, plastering and roofing, achieving substantial progress.
They said it is quite worrying that the contractor has abandoned the project due to the lack of payment.
The CHPS compound intervention in healthcare delivery in the country has contributed enormously to the improvement of health of the citizenry.
It has helped to reduce maternal deaths due to long travels to facilities in the event of emergency and making basic healthcare accessible to rural communities in particular.
Currently, the Ewusiejoe CHPS compound operates from a rented facility not so convenient to serve the purpose of a healthcare facility.
They said the earlier the situation is sorted, the better effect it would have on quality healthcare in the area, sustaining gains as well as meeting the SDGs goal three on good healthcare among other things.
Mr John Odoom, the Assembly member for the area, said the only outstanding work on the project was so little delay the project and deny residents a comfortable place to access health.
"I have been to the Assembly, the MP...the assembly people have also come around to inspect the project, some NGOs have also been around but to no avail", he said.
